diff options
| author | Robert Schumacher <roschuma@microsoft.com> | 2017-06-08 02:19:30 -0700 |
|---|---|---|
| committer | Robert Schumacher <roschuma@microsoft.com> | 2017-06-08 02:19:30 -0700 |
| commit | 3ffef6223b3ec770dd531571edb3084fd2a8a3db (patch) | |
| tree | fe8d09b70f377521d759a8ab9cd58bb70e9508c1 | |
| parent | d3390a07ad397fcedeac32f320d92a5d3e85f572 (diff) | |
| parent | 8adde5920866d899c4325be731d40dd4027d4a4d (diff) | |
| download | vcpkg-3ffef6223b3ec770dd531571edb3084fd2a8a3db.tar.gz vcpkg-3ffef6223b3ec770dd531571edb3084fd2a8a3db.zip | |
Merge branch 'pango_static' of https://github.com/AlexanderTaeschner/vcpkg into AlexanderTaeschner-pango_static
| -rw-r--r-- | ports/cairo/portfile.cmake | 10 |
1 files changed, 10 insertions, 0 deletions
diff --git a/ports/cairo/portfile.cmake b/ports/cairo/portfile.cmake index 9471c427a..9d01d4992 100644 --- a/ports/cairo/portfile.cmake +++ b/ports/cairo/portfile.cmake @@ -49,6 +49,16 @@ foreach(FILE file(COPY ${FILE} DESTINATION ${CURRENT_PACKAGES_DIR}/include/cairo) endforeach() +foreach(FILE "${CURRENT_PACKAGES_DIR}/include/cairo.h") + file(READ ${FILE} CAIRO_H) + if(VCPKG_LIBRARY_LINKAGE STREQUAL "static") + string(REPLACE "defined (CAIRO_WIN32_STATIC_BUILD)" "1" CAIRO_H "${CAIRO_H}") + else() + string(REPLACE "defined (CAIRO_WIN32_STATIC_BUILD)" "0" CAIRO_H "${CAIRO_H}") + endif() + file(WRITE ${FILE} "${CAIRO_H}") +endforeach() + # Handle copyright file(COPY ${SOURCE_PATH}/COPYING DESTINATION ${CURRENT_PACKAGES_DIR}/share/cairo) file(RENAME ${CURRENT_PACKAGES_DIR}/share/cairo/COPYING ${CURRENT_PACKAGES_DIR}/share/cairo/copyright) |
